What's in that Habitat


Click here to download this fileSuggested Student Assignments

1)  Look at this photo... Think of 10 animals and plants/trees that might live here?   

2)  Remember that all living things need food, water and shelter.  How would this beautiful habitat satisfy those needs for each plant/tree & animal.  Write a sentence for each.

3)  Large areas in this region are slated for human activities such as recreational development or mining/forest harvest or home building.  

Email us with your students' ideas on how the human activities/needs can still be done at the same time as maintaining habitat for the plants and animals.  

If you wish, have the students put the email in the form of a letter that could be shared with our provincial government decision makers.  We will offer comments on your email and send it back to you with suggestions on where it might be sent.
